Given below are two statements : one is labelled as Assertion (A) and the other is labelled as Reason (R).

Assertion (A) : Metallic character decreases and non-metallic character increases on moving from left to right in a period.

Reason (R) : It is due to increase in ionisation enthalpy and decrease in electron gain enthalpy, when one moves from left to right in a period.

In the light of the above statements, choose the most appropriate answer from the options given below :

  1. A (A) is false but (R) is true.
  2. B (A) is true but (R) is false Correct answer
  3. C Both (A) and (R) are correct and (R) is the correct explanation of (A)
  4. D Both (A) and (R) are correct but (R) is not the correct explanation of (A)

Solution

From left to right in periodic table :-<br><br>Metallic character decreases<br><br>Non-metallic character increases<br><br>$\Rightarrow$ It is due to increase in ionization enthalpy and increase in electron gain enthalpy.
